On 1/16/26 9:47 PM, Alison Schofield wrote:
> div64_u64_rem() was the wrong choice for doing a modulo operation
> and it was used incorrectly, causing a kernel oops by passing NULL
> as the remainder parameter. Replace it with the do_div() helper
> that does the intended math (gran_offset = offset % gran) and is
> architecture safe.
>
> This bug appeared during testing of unaligned address translations.
> The visibility to userspace would be limited to folks doing poison
> injection or clear by HPA on unaligned regions.

> diff --git a/drivers/cxl/core/region.c b/drivers/cxl/core/region.c
> index d5979000fba1..96888d87a8df 100644
> --- a/drivers/cxl/core/region.c
> +++ b/drivers/cxl/core/region.c
> @@ -3324,6 +3324,7 @@ static int unaligned_region_offset_to_dpa_result(struct cxl_region *cxlr,
> u64 interleave_width, interleave_index;
> u64 gran, gran_offset, dpa_offset;
> u64 hpa = p->res->start + offset;
> + u64 tmp = offset;
>
> /*
> * Unaligned addresses are not algebraically invertible. Calculate
> @@ -3333,7 +3334,7 @@ static int unaligned_region_offset_to_dpa_result(struct cxl_region *cxlr,
> gran = cxld->interleave_granularity;
> interleave_width = gran * cxld->interleave_ways;
> interleave_index = div64_u64(offset, interleave_width);
> - gran_offset = div64_u64_rem(offset, gran, NULL);
> + gran_offset = do_div(tmp, gran);
>
> dpa_offset = interleave_index * gran + gran_offset;
